Global Cold Pressed Oil Market Overview 2024, Forecast To 2033

25 Sep, 2024

The cold pressed oil market has seen significant growth, advancing from $31.38 billion in 2023 to $34.45 billion in 2024, reflecting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 9.8%. This growth in the historical period is attributed to factors such as the natural extraction process, rising health consciousness among consumers, versatile culinary applications, reliance on traditional and artisanal methods, sustainability concerns, and preference for local and small-scale production. Looking ahead, the market is expected to continue growing, projected to reach $49.63 billion by 2028, with a CAGR of 9.6%. This anticipated growth is driven by increasing demand for functional foods, the plant-based diet movement, expansion of e-commerce platforms, increased culinary exploration, use of functional ingredients in the food industry, and emergence of new oil varieties. Major trends during this forecast period include integration with technology, adoption of sustainable and eco-friendly production practices, innovations in packaging, transparent labeling emphasizing authenticity, and innovation in oil blends.

Key Cold Pressed Oil Market Trend

The development of innovative processes has emerged as a key trend gaining popularity in the cold-pressed oil market. Major companies in this market are focused on developing new technological solutions to strengthen their position. For instance, in April 2022, Botanic Innovations launched the NatureFRESH Cold Press Process, a naturally gentle and sustainable process for extracting seed oils and powders. This process preserves the natural characteristics and nutritional benefits of the seeds without using chemicals, solvents, or preservatives.
